Abstract

The research describes the sound representation of visual records of a repetitive gesture that trigger the everyday experiences, learning from the body in the development of gesture and the influence of environment and emotions, converging on the formation of patterns. While the investigation of different sound materials sought the best one to express the common characteristics of the records: ink drips and stains and repetition of the gesture, their computational mapping fed a sound system of evolutionary synthesis. The latter, developed by researcher and musician José Eduardo FornariNovo Junior (FORNARI, 2003) (AU)
